Three statements are given followed by two conclusions numbered I and II. Assuming the statements to be true, even if they seem to be at variance with commonly known facts, decide which of the conclusions logically follow(s) from the statements.
Statements:
All birds are crows.
Some Crows are parrots.
No crow is a pigeon.
Conclusions:
I. No parrot is a pigeon.
II. Some birds are parrots.

A.

Only conclusion II follows

B.

Neither conclusion I nor II follows

C.

Only conclusion I follows

D.

Both conclusions I and II follow

Correct option is B

Given:
Statements:
All birds are crows.
Some Crows are parrots.
No crow is a pigeon.
From the given statements Venn diagram will be: 
Conclusions:
I. No parrot is a pigeon → Does not follow.
No direct relation between parrot and pigeon.
II. Some birds are parrots → Does not follow.
​No direct relation between birds and parrot.
So, Neither conclusion I nor II follows.
